Once upon a time, six teeny kittens and one beautiful mama were in danger of losing their lives at a crowded animal control facility. Luckily, Feline Rescue found a foster home for the one-day-old babies and their teenaged mother.
For being such a young mom, Olive took great care of her kittens (Chili, Jelly, Pinto, Lima, Lentil, and Garbanzo). She's such a friendly cat that sometimes she was more interested in visiting her human friends than doing her demanding mama-job.
She still gets along great with all her kittens, and she looks out for them. Her foster parents have seen her hunt down toys and proudly present them to her kittens to play with.
Olive coexists peacefully with the resident cats and dog at her foster home, and she's extremely friendly with all human visitors. She's very social, and she likes to be held, petted, and brushed.
Olive's beautiful, medium-haired, black coat (which can look chocolate brown in some places) and gorgeous green eyes make her a sight to be seen.
Olive would love to be adopted with one of her kittens, but she would do well in any house with other cats for her to befriend.
